Day 1 Morning
#44
"Hyah!" The crimson clad teen yelled as she drove the rhombic tip of her oversized blade into the gnawed, deterioating mountainside. The sky-piercing hill shudder in agony as the steel pierced its cracking flesh, and the reverberation numbed Ruby's tiny palms. "Now I can't feel my hands..." She whimpered like a pup as she climbed up to a small alcove, tearing her weapon from its earthen sheath. "Eh... huh... this is hard work." She panted, wiping the waterfall of sweat from her forehead; it didn't help that she wore rather concealing black clothing, and a cloak to boot. "Nearly there." She gasped to herself as she swung off to her right, impaling the rock once more and using the flat blade as a platform.

After a series of mountain-shaking stabs (literally) and quick-thinking leaps of faith, Ruby's strawberry-oiled midnight hair peeped over the edge of the mountain she had picked for her climb. As she hauled herself over the edge, her muscles tensed and her breath rasped into wispy white clouds. Suddenly she was freezing and bathing in a blanket of chilly, powdery snow. "H-hoooo..." She squealed under her frozen breath, skittering to her feet and rubbing her arms frivolously to warm her tiny body up. "It's FREEZING!" She shouted, a frosty, broken echo returning to her ears. Thank Omni that she was wearing her boots; she'd be frozen to death in no time flat if her feet made constant contact with the biting slush.

The girl shakily reached down and retrieved her weapon, hauling it to a standing position and thrusting it through the snow and into the soft earth below. An unholy growl emanated from the abyss that her stomach had become in her journey to the clouds. "I'm hungry..." She complained as a spoiled child would, rubbing her thin midsection poorly. Grasping the lengthy hilt of her gift, she brought it around to her left side, the tip digging into the frost behind, before swinging around in a powerful, wide arc, kicking up a tsunami of snow and the sparse chunk of mud into the air, the mish-mash wave crashing to a heavy pile a mere few feet away. But the small area up-ended was more than enough; half a dozen or so small plants had been laid flat against the mud from the carpet that had covered them, but Ruby knew they weren't mere shrubs.

Dropping to her knees, the youth began to forage, tearing through the dirt and chucking it aside in large clumps, until she had dug up six lovely carrots. Well, half were lovely; beautiful orange hues and nicely sized to add icing on the cake... but the other half were all either mush or had already made contact with predators. Frowning, the girl fell backwards onto her rear and cleaned her brown hands in the snow, followed by the carrots, and began to dine, her enormous blade impaled in the ground at an angle beside her.

"You know... this kinda reminds me of the initiation in the Emerald Forest." She mused to herself as she munched down on her vibrant treats. "Fending for ourselves to survive, with nothing more than a weapon and our wits." She continued on, devouring one carrot and moving onto he next. "Except this time... you don't know who you can trust... that Okor guy seemed kinda suspicious. And Weiss seemed to be hiding something when she told me where she knew him..." She scratched her chin gently as she made a move on her third carrot. She could have sworn she'd noticed the name 'Okor' somewhere, but couldn't exactly place it... it was likely better, she thought, that she didn't know the truth.

Peeling herself from the damp earth, Ruby patted herself down and climbed to the pommel of her sword. "I wonder... I spy with my little eye, something beginning with..." She mumbled, before her argent eyes flew open in surprise and curiosity. "What is that?!" She asked to the chill wind, pupils locked onto some large structure, the thick air obscuring a decent look at her finding. "Well, curiosity killed the cat..." She muttered, hopping down from her perch and turning away... but through a second glance back. "Buuuuut... satisfaction did bring it back..." She added, conflicted as to where her destination should be.
